A uniform wooden stick of mass 1.6 kg of length l rests in an inclined manner on a smooth, vertical wall of height h(<l) such that a small portion of the stick extends beyond the wall. The reaction force of the wall on the stick is perpendicular to the stick. The stick makes an angle of 30∘ with the wall and the bottom of the stick is on a rough floor. The ratio hl and the frictional force f at the bottom of the stick are (g=10 ms−2). Also, the normal reactions at the two points of contact on the stick are equal.
